I like the look of Malaga tonight away at Villarreal, odds of 6/4 Ladbrokes or Paddy Power and some others.  Malaga super strong at home winning 11, drawing 2 and losing 3, but not so strong away only winning 4, drawing 3 and losing 8.  However they've got a very decent team and have been playing well lately, only having lost once in their last 6 and that was at home, included in those last 6 games was a 1-1 draw away at Real Madrid and a 2-1 away win at Espanyol.

Villarreal have had a poor season sit in 17th place, terrible on the road but more solid at home, drawing 8 of their games, winning 5 and losing 2.  They've only won once in their last 6, altho they also drew vs Real Madrid at home 1-1.  Depsite their solid home form I think Malaga should have enough fire power to outgun them, they are fighting for 3rd spot with Valencia who won 4-1 last night.  They've got the better form right now and should hopefully have the confidence to beat them.

I don't think it will be a walk in the park but at 6/4 im going to be backing them tonight.
